KUALA LUMPUR: The floods that hit Malaysia are worse this time than last year. Thousands of people are affected, with countless reports of homes and property damaged. So far three people have been reported dead and scores have been displaced.
Several bank employees were also affected by the floods. The National Bank Employees Union (NUBE) has come forward to provide some token assistance to these people in their times of need.
